Position Summary

We are seeking a Safety and Health Coordinator I professional like you to join our amazing Des Moines, IA Manufacturing plant.

Since 1945, the Bridgestone Des Moines plant has produced agricultural, construction, forestry and off-the-road tires. With more than 70 years of history in the community, many of the 1,300 teammates in Des Moines are second- or even third-generation teammates.

As a Safety and Health Coordinator I professional, you will be expected to develop and implement policies and practices to identify/mitigate hazardous conditions within the workplace. You will be expected to identify potential workplace hazards, unsafe equipment, work practices, and working conditions. You will Investigate accidents and liaising with engineers, management, and health and safety regulatory authorities to identify causes of accidents and prevent their recurrence. You will provide advice and training on safety protocols and conducting audits to ensure compliance with organization and government standards related to employee health and safety. You will maintain and analyze records of workplace injuries, illness, and absences to identify areas of concern and provide the information required by regulatory agencies.
